Benchmark is Hiring a CNC Programmer I (1st Shift) Near Tempe, AZ

Company Description:

Benchmark provides comprehensive solutions across the entire product lifecycle; leading through its innovative technology and engineering design services, leveraging its optimized global supply chain, and delivering world-class manufacturing services. The industries we serve include: commercial aerospace, defense, advanced computing, next generation telecommunications, complex industrials, medical, and semiconductor capital equipment.

Summary:

Utilizes knowledge to program, set-up, operate and inspect a variety of CNC and manual machines to efficiently produce prototype and production parts to specification.

Responsibilities:

  • Works with a variety of materials, tooling, and machine operations
  • Interprets engineering drawings and sketches to plan, layout, and establish set-up procedures
  • Inspects first-run and in-process parts using precision measuring equipment
  • Promptly and accurately completes all required recordkeeping
  • Performs machine maintenance per preventive maintenance instructions
  • Maintains the machine and surrounding working clean, safe and organized using 5S practices
  • May develop and improve machine processes and documents process data sheets
  • Complete deburr process as directed by area supervisor
  • Maintain security and confidentiality of customer and internal products and documentation
  • Participate in providing timely feedback to upstream and downstream operations as appropriate
  • Proactively participate in site Lean engagement and activities.
  • Provide feedback on ways to reduce scrap created within the process by recommending corrective action to reduce or eliminating root cause.
  • Adhere to all safety and health rules and regulations associated with this position and as directed by supervisor.
  • Comply and follow all company security policies and procedures.
  • May perform other duties and responsibilities as assigned.
  • Works on problems of limited scope under the direction of the area lead and/or supervisor
  • Builds stable working relationships with operators and peers.

Other information:

  • 0-2 years’ experience with CNC programming and post processing software
  • Ability to read, write, and perform basic math
  • Ability to read, interpret, and understand blueprints
